Mike Lee’s Public Lands Sell-Off Scheme Halted by Public Pressure

In a significant victory for conservationists and outdoor enthusiasts, Senator Mike Lee has officially abandoned his controversial proposal to sell off vast areas of public lands. This decision comes after an overwhelming wave of public outcry that spanned the nation, underscoring the importance of preserving America’s natural heritage.

The announcement was made via a tweet from activist Janessa Goldbeck, who celebrated the collective efforts of citizens from across the country. "Americans from sea to shining sea rose up and SHUT. IT. DOWN," she proclaimed, highlighting the mobilization of individuals who rallied against the proposed land sell-off.

The Importance of Public Lands

Public lands are vital for numerous reasons, including conservation, recreation, and biodiversity. They offer a space for hiking, camping, and other outdoor activities, contributing to the physical and mental well-being of millions. The recent pushback against Mike Lee’s proposal illustrates how deeply Americans value their access to these shared resources.

The Role of Public Pressure in Policy Change

The decision to abandon the sell-off scheme showcases the power of public engagement in the political process. Grassroots movements and advocacy campaigns played a crucial role in raising awareness about the potential consequences of privatizing public lands. Activists mobilized communities, organized protests, and utilized social media to amplify their message. The collective voice of concerned citizens proved to be a formidable force, compelling lawmakers to reconsider their stance on public land management.
